Tarangire and Serengeti: A Wildlife Photographer’s Dream

The first stop on our safari was Tarangire National Park, a place renowned for its elephant herds and ancient baobab trees. As we drove through the park, I was captivated by the sight of elephants congregating by the Tarangire River, their majestic presence a testament to the park’s thriving ecosystem. Our guide, Fredrick, was a fountain of knowledge, sharing insights into the behavior of the animals and the unique flora that dotted the landscape.

The journey continued to the Serengeti, a name synonymous with the Great Migration and endless plains teeming with wildlife. The Serengeti’s vast open grasslands provided the perfect backdrop for capturing stunning images of impalas, buffaloes, and the occasional predator lurking in the shadows. Fredrick’s keen eye and deep understanding of the park’s dynamics ensured that we were always in the right place at the right time, witnessing nature’s drama unfold before our eyes.

Ngorongoro Crater and Lake Manyara: A Fitting Finale

Our adventure culminated with a visit to the Ngorongoro Crater,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the most remarkable natural wonders on the planet. The descent into the crater was an experience in itself, with sweeping views of the savannah and acacia woodlands stretching as far as the eye could see. Inside the crater, we encountered large herds of wildebeest, zebra, and the elusive black rhino, each moment a reminder of the importance of conservation efforts in preserving these magnificent creatures.

The final leg of our journey took us to Lake Manyara National Park, a compact yet diverse park known for its stunning scenery and tree-climbing lions. As we drove through the park, the sight of flamingos wading in the shallow waters of Lake Manyara was a fitting end to an unforgettable safari.
